#39664Job Summary:The University of Colorado Denver | Anschutz Medical Campus is seeking applications
for an Administrative Assistant III. This full-time, University Staff (non-classified) position is responsible for high-level administrative
support in the Department of Anesthesiology. Responsibilities for this position include assisting the Pediatric Division Administrator,
Pediatric Clinical Program Manager, pediatric clinical faculty, and clinical programs. This involves providing support to the Pediatric
Clinical Administrative Team on a variety of tasks including, but not limited to, managing and coordinating adult clinical faculty
calendars, scheduling meetings, office supply ordering, assisting with travel arrangements and travel reimbursements, assembling and
collating documents, and other administrative office needs. The individual in this position will work both independently and in
collaboration with faculty and program leadership. Specific priorities and duties of this position may change as the operational structure
and administrative needs evolve. In addition, this position will provide cross coverage for other administrative staff positions as
needed.
Knowledge and experience in business administration with an emphasis on relationship development, process implementation, and
process improvement is highly desirable. The individual in this position will work in a self-directed manner exercising excellent
prioritization, communication, and customer service skills. The selected candidate must possess the ability to successfully manage competing
and changing priorities. An individual with solid business/academic/clinical administrative skills, a commitment to excellence, and the
ability to work effectively in a fast-paced, technical, and evolving environment will thrive in our department.
Key
Responsibilities:
- Work with a team of administrative professionals to support clinical faculty. This work includes, renewing
annual memberships, calendar management and organizing faculty meetings.
- Process office supply and/or education material orders as
needed. Monitor and maintain office inventory, reordering when necessary.
- Provide support to the Pediatric Division Administrator,
Pediatric Clinical Program Manager,(s) and faculty, to include scanning documents, developing correspondence, travel coordination, and
additional administrative duties as they come up.
- Adhere to current financial policies and procedures; independently seek training
and guidance on new policies and procedures which will include but is not limited to, submitting Travel Reimbursement and Credit Card
Reconciliations for adult clinical faculty, and others as needed/requested.
- Exercise a high-level of discretion regarding
confidential department matters, examples include, but are not limited to personnel issues and knowledge of educational data.
